Here is some information about Stokenchurch Inc.:
Beta of common stock = 1.2
Treasury bill rate = 4%
Market risk premium = 6.5%
Yield to maturity on long-term debt = 7%
Book value of equity = $340 million
Market value of equity = $680 million
Long-term debt outstanding = $680 million
Corporate tax rate = 21%
What is the company's WACC? (Do not round intermediate calculations. Enter your answer as a percent rounded to 2 decimal
places.)
